[6.1.2优化] 1、版本号升级为6.1.2 2、拉取任务重试闪烁问题修复

This commit is contained in:
wangmingjun
2023-10-25 15:37:07 +08:00
parent e2f3d39b1d
commit 4d0526753a
4 changed files with 16 additions and 12 deletions

View File

@@ -206,12 +206,12 @@ class TaxiCurrentTaskFragment : BaseFragment(),
}
/**
* 更新120s倒计时
* 更新拉取任务倒计时
*/
private fun updatePrepareTaskDelayUI(millisInFuture: Long, isStart: Boolean) {
if (!isStart) {
prepareTaskCountdownTv.visibility = View.GONE
prepareTaskCountdownTv.visibility = View.INVISIBLE
mPrepareTasCountDownTimer?.cancel()
mPrepareTasCountDownTimer = null
return
@@ -237,7 +237,7 @@ class TaxiCurrentTaskFragment : BaseFragment(),
override fun onFinish() {
//倒计时结束了...
UiThreadHandler.post {
prepareTaskCountdownTv.visibility = View.GONE
prepareTaskCountdownTv.visibility = View.INVISIBLE
}
mPrepareTasCountDownTimer?.cancel()
}

View File

@@ -891,6 +891,8 @@ object TaxiTaskModel {
startAutoPilot() //自驾开启
}
d(TAG, "startTask onSuccess: data=${GsonUtil.jsonFromObject(data)}")
//开始服务成功后, 如果还有正在拉取的任务请求(可能发生在一直报错重试时候), 需停止掉
// TaxiTaskWithOrderServiceManager.cancelPrepareTask()
}
override fun onError() {
@@ -939,7 +941,8 @@ object TaxiTaskModel {
DebugView.printErrorMsg("[PrepareNextTask] 请求fail, code=$code ,msg=$msg")
d(TAG, "prepareNextTask onFail: code=$code ,msg=$msg")
isPrepareingNextTask = false
if (LoginStatusManager.isLogin() && TaxiCarServingStatusManager.isCarServingStatus()) {
if (LoginStatusManager.isLogin() && TaxiCarServingStatusManager.isCarServingStatus()
&& QueryCurrentTaskRespBean.isTaskCompleteTaskType(mCurrentTaskWithOrder)) {
mCurrentTaskWithOrder?.endSite?.siteId?.also {
startPrepareTaskDelay(TaxiUnmannedConst.START_PREPARE_TASK_RETRY_INTERVAL,it)
}
@@ -952,7 +955,8 @@ object TaxiTaskModel {
"net = ${NetworkUtils.isConnected(mContext)}")
d(TAG, "prepareNextTask onError, , net = ${NetworkUtils.isConnected(mContext)}")
isPrepareingNextTask = false
if (LoginStatusManager.isLogin() && TaxiCarServingStatusManager.isCarServingStatus()) {
if (LoginStatusManager.isLogin() && TaxiCarServingStatusManager.isCarServingStatus()
&& QueryCurrentTaskRespBean.isTaskCompleteTaskType(mCurrentTaskWithOrder)) {
mCurrentTaskWithOrder?.endSite?.siteId?.also {
startPrepareTaskDelay(TaxiUnmannedConst.START_PREPARE_TASK_RETRY_INTERVAL,it)
}

View File

@@ -35,6 +35,6 @@
android:layout_marginTop="50dp"
app:layout_constraintLeft_toLeftOf="parent"
app:layout_constraintRight_toRightOf="parent"
android:visibility="gone"
android:visibility="invisible"
app:layout_constraintTop_toBottomOf="@+id/noOrderDataTv" />
</androidx.constraintlayout.widget.ConstraintLayout>

View File

@@ -90,7 +90,7 @@ applicationId=com.mogo.launcer
applicationName=IntelligentPilot
# RoboBus司机端2.5.1RoboTaxi司机端2.5.1RoboTaxi乘客端1.0.0
versionCode=6001000
versionName=6.1.0
versionName=6.1.2
################# 新架构模块Maven版本管理 #################
MOGO_CORE_FUNCTION_HMI_VERSION=0.0.58.10
@@ -151,25 +151,25 @@ MATRIX_VERSION=2.0.8
# 测试模式司机端版本号
NOOP_DRIVER_VERSION=3.2.0
# 公交模式司机端版本号
BUS_DRIVER_VERSION=6.1.0
BUS_DRIVER_VERSION=6.1.2
# 公交模式乘客端端版本号
BUS_PASSENGER_VERSION=5.1.0
# 接驳模式司机端版本号
SHUTTLE_DRIVER_VERSION=6.1.0
SHUTTLE_DRIVER_VERSION=6.1.2
# 接驳模式乘客端端版本号
SHUTTLE_PASSENGER_VERSION=5.1.0
# 出租车模式司机端版本号
TAXI_DRIVER_VERSION=6.1.0
TAXI_DRIVER_VERSION=6.1.2
# 出租车模式乘客端端版本号
TAXI_PASSENGER_VERSION=5.1.0
# 出租车模式司机端版本号
TAXIUNMANNED_DRIVER_VERSION=6.1.0
TAXIUNMANNED_DRIVER_VERSION=6.1.2
# 出租车模式乘客端端版本号
TAXIUNMANNED_PASSENGER_VERSION=5.1.0
# 包车模式司机端版本号
CHARTER_DRIVER_VERSION=6.1.0
CHARTER_DRIVER_VERSION=6.1.2
# 包车模式乘客端端版本号
CHARTER_PASSENGER_VERSION=5.1.0
# 支持云控清扫车模式司机端版本号